haifa-sched.c (restore_bb_notes): Clear bb field of the notes emited outside of basic block.
* haifa-sched.c (restore_bb_notes): Clear bb field of the notes emited outside of basic block. * cfgbuild.c (find_bb_boundaries): Clear bb field for insns between the created blocks. * rtl.h (delete_insn_chain): Declaration changed. * cfgrtl.c (delete_insn_chain): Add option to clear bb field for non-removed insns. (rtl_delete_block, rtl_merge_blocks): Pass true to delete_insn_chain. (delete_insn_chain_and_edges, try_redirect_by_replacing_jump, rtl_tidy_fallthru_edge, cfg_layout_merge_blocks): Pass false to delete_insn_chain. (rtl_verify_flow_info_1): Verify that the insns in header and footer do not have bb field set. (rtl_verify_flow_info): Verify that insns between basic blocks do not have bb field set. * recog.c (peephole2_optimize): Add argument to delete_insn_chain call. * cfgcleanup.c (try_optimize_cfg): Ditto.
